The non-lethal weapons industry is projected to grow from 10.94 USD Billion in 2025 to 24.96 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.6%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035

Modern security frameworks increasingly emphasize proportional response and controlled engagement. With rising geopolitical tensions and urban security concerns, authorities are adopting solutions that allow force application without causing permanent harm. Non lethal technologies, including conducted energy devices, flash-bang grenades, and chemical irritants, are being widely integrated into operational arsenals. Their ability to reduce fatalities while maintaining situational dominance has positioned them as critical assets in contemporary security management.

The expanding Non Lethal Weapons Market reflects a shift toward modernization and ethical enforcement practices. Governments worldwide are implementing policies encouraging less lethal methods in crowd control and counterinsurgency operations. Advancements in precision targeting and smart sensor integration have enhanced deployment accuracy, minimizing collateral damage and reinforcing accountability.

North America leads global adoption due to strong defense budgets and advanced manufacturing infrastructure. European countries are investing in next-generation crowd control systems aligned with strict regulatory frameworks. Asia-Pacific is witnessing robust demand fueled by expanding urban populations and increased law enforcement modernization programs. Latin America and Middle East regions are also demonstrating steady procurement growth to enhance border and internal security measures.
